Context-Adaptive Variable Length Coding (CAVLC) is one of the binary coding algorithms used in the new video compression standard H.264/AVC. A new fast algorithm of CAVLC decoding is presented in this paper. The algorithm is based on efficient searching of binary trees with variable length codewords. Moreover, the time performance of CAVLC decoder has been evaluated for the wide range of bitrates of tested sequence. The processing efficiency of the new algorithm of CAVLC decoding has been measured and compared with the computational complexity of the CAVLC decoder implementation from the reference software in 7.6 version.
